Why Manufacturers Should Plan Tax and Compliance Before Expansion

0
782

Expanding a manufacturing business sounds simple—buy new machinery, increase production and start selling more. But in reality, a major expansion can also affect GST, working capital, documentation and future compliance.

That is why it is better to review these points before the investment is finalised.

For example, EV manufacturers may sometimes build up input tax credit because GST rates on inputs and finished products can differ. In such cases, an EV manufacturer GST refund review can help the business understand why credit is accumulating and whether the applicable refund conditions are met.

Machinery investment also needs early planning. Businesses considering export-linked benefits should complete an EPCG review before machinery purchase before placing major orders. This gives the management time to check machinery eligibility, expected exports, documentation and future export obligations.

Before expanding, manufacturers should normally check:

  • Machinery cost
  • GST impact
  • Expected production
  • Export plans
  • Financing requirements
  • Required documents
  • Compliance timelines

The main idea is simple: tax benefits or government schemes should support a good business decision, not become the only reason for making an investment.

A little planning before the purchase can save a lot of confusion later.
